About Fluorescein Sodium



Fluorescein Sodium is a pharmaceutical-grade crystalline powder dye used in various applications such as pharmaceuticals, diagnostic medical imaging, ophthalmology, and research laboratories. With a purity of 99%, this odorless organic compound exhibits a yellow-green fluorescence when dissolved in water. It is non-toxic in small quantities but should be handled with care. Stored in a tightly sealed container in a cool, dry, and well-ventilated area away from light, Fluorescein Sodium has a pH > 7 in aqueous solution. This versatile product can also be employed as a coloring agent in diagnostic medicine and ophthalmic applications, as well as serving as a contrast medium.
